INTRODUCTION
• Aim of the project
The main objective of the project is to design construct a home automation
system that will remotely switch on or off any household connected to it, using
GSM module
• Objective of the project
The objective of this project is to implement a low cost, reliable and scalable
home automation system that can be used to remotely switch on or off any house
hold appliances, using a GSM module and Arduino

GSM MODULE :
GSM is a mobile communication modem; it is
stands for global system for mobile communication
(GSM). The idea of GSM was developed at Bell
Laboratories in 1970. It is widely used mobile
communication system in the world. GSM is an
open and digital cellular technology used for
transmitting mobile voice and data services
operates at the 850MHz, 900MHz, 1800MHz and
1900MHz frequency bands.
GSM system was developed as a digital system
using time division multiple access (TDMA)
technique for communication purpose. A GSM
digitizes and reduces the data, then sends it down
through a channel with two different streams of
client data, each in its own particular time slot.
The digital system has an ability to carry 64 kbps
to 120 Mbps of data rates.

LCD :
A liquid crystal display (LCD) is a thin, flat
display device made up of any number of
color or monochrome pixels arrayed in front
of a light source or reflector. Each pixel
consists of a column of liquid crystal
molecules suspended between two
transparent electrodes, and two polarizing
filters, the axes of polarity of which are
perpendicular to each other. Without the
liquid crystals between them, light passing
through one would be blocked by the other.
The liquid crystal twists the polarization of
light entering one filter to allow it to pass
through the other. Many microcontroller
devices use 'smart LCD' displays to output
visual information.
